QuoteReplyTopic: had my hair THERMAL RECONDITIONED-- now, i need VOLUME!! Posted: May 26 2003 at 7:51pm
I had my hair thermally reconditioned (permanetly strightened) using the Liscio System. My hair now lies WAYY TOOOO flat on my head!!! i need volume in my hair!! does anyone know of any products that can help me to add alot of volume in my hair? ThankS a buNch! Any input is greatly appreciated!

Try Paul Mitchells extra body body boost. It should do the trick. Be careful of just any volume spray. They are generally made to take away moisture from the hair. After your thermal straightning, thats the last thing you need to do to your hair.

I had my hair thermal reconditioned using the liscio line about 9 months ago. I had the same problem. I found that after about 2 weeks, I could style my hair using a body-boosting mousse and blow-dring upside down, and finishing off using a round-brush for shape. I think it's just hard for anyone who's biggest delima was to get their hair straight and smooth, to know having to figure out how to get volume into it.
I actually felt my hair was in great shape with the Liscio, since it sealed the cuticle (and my regular stylest who didn't do the thermal reconditioning agreed). So know you're in the same boat as people born with stick straight hair (just what we always thought we wanted )
